I am working in R and would like to obtain the 95% confidence intervals associated with trt, c_alcuse, and motivationabstain. How would I go about that?

or = glm(abstain1alc~ trt+ age + gender + C_alcuse + motivationabstain, family=binomial(link="logit"))

> OR

Error: object 'OR' not found

> or

Call: glm(formula = abstain1alc ~ trt + age + gender + C_alcuse + motivationabstain,

family = binomial(link = "logit"))

Coefficients:

(Intercept) trt1 age genderM C_alcuse2  

-2.19266 0.64674 0.03931 0.12526 0.12069  

C_alcuse3 C_alcuse4 C_alcuse5 C_alcuseMissing motivationabstain1  

0.25532 0.10074 0.60688 1.27411 0.75098  

Degrees of Freedom: 1099 Total (i.e. Null); 1090 Residual

Null Deviance: 1427

Residual Deviance: 1310 AIC: 1330

Explanation / Answer

To obtain the 95% confidence intervals associated with the attributes trt, c_alcuse, and motivationabstain, you need to use the R function confint which belongs to the MASS package in R.

The code that you need to write is :

confint(or , c("trt" , "C_alcuse" , "motivationabstain") , level = 0.95)

The above code gives the 95% confidence interval for the attributes trt, c_alcuse, and motivationabstain in the model that is stored in the object named 'or'.
